About The Mission
Real Hope is a ministry designed to help young men as they turn 18 years of age and must leave the Romanian orphanage system. It was set up by Marian and Barbara Moisevici in 2015 in Northern Ireland. Their goal is to provide a home and care system for these teenagers. Real Hope also works to help families and children in poor villages by providing material aid and always sharing the Gospel of Jesus Christ with all their beneficiaries.
Real Hope have a small farm, and to date have accommodated their beneficiaries in 4 converted containers. A roof was constructed over the containers in September 2024 and they are praying that the external walls will be completed, in the Lord's timing. This will form 6 ensuite bedrooms upstairs and a large communal room downstairs, with a kitchen and utility area. Their vision is to be able to help more young men transition from the care system to find work and accommodation, having spent time learning skills at the farm and hearing of the love of Christ.
About The Work
LIFT has been asked to build the timber external and internal walls around the metal containers and under the roof that has already been installed. This will include the installation of electrical and plumbing work.
